메뉴 건너뛰기




Volumn 4, Issue 2, 1993, Pages 131-143

Using Processor-Cache Affinity Information in Shared-Memory Multiprocessor Scheduling

Author keywords

Cache; models; performance analysis; queueing network; scheduling; shared memory multiprocessors

Indexed keywords

ASSOCIATIVE STORAGE; PERFORMANCE; SCHEDULING;

EID: 0027541973     PISSN: 10459219     EISSN: None     Source Type: Journal    
DOI: 10.1109/71.207589     Document Type: Article
Times cited : (106)

References (28)
  • 4
    • 0024064089 scopus 로고
    • PRESTO: A system for object-oriented parallel programming
    • Aug.
    • B. N. Bershad, E. D. Lazowska, and H. M. Levy, “PRESTO: A system for object-oriented parallel programming,” Software: Practice and Experience, vol. 18, no. 8, pp. 713–732, Aug. 1988.
    • (1988) Software: Practice and Experience , vol.18 , Issue.8 , pp. 713-732
    • Bershad, B.N.1    Lazowska, E.D.2    Levy, H.M.3
  • 7
    • 84863707259 scopus 로고
    • Working sets past and present
    • Jan.
    • P. J. Denning, “Working sets past and present,” IEEE Trans. Software Eng., vol. SE-6, no. 1, pp. 64–84, Jan. 1980.
    • (1980) IEEE Trans. Software Eng. , vol.SE-6 , Issue.1 , pp. 64-84
    • Denning, P.J.1
  • 8
    • 84943681129 scopus 로고
    • Delay cost scheduling for timesharing systems
    • RC 13777 (#61800) June
    • P. A. Franaszek and R. D. Nelson, “Delay cost scheduling for timesharing systems,” IBM Res. Rep. RC 13777 (#61800), June 1988.
    • (1988) IBM Res. Rep.
    • Franaszek, P.A.1    Nelson, R.D.2
  • 9
    • 0016943203 scopus 로고
    • Exact and approximate algorithms for scheduling nonidentical processors
    • Apr.
    • E. Horowitz and S. Sahni, “Exact and approximate algorithms for scheduling nonidentical processors,” J. ACM vol. 23, no. 2, pp. 317–327, Apr. 1976.
    • (1976) J. ACM , vol.23 , Issue.2 , pp. 317-327
    • Horowitz, E.1    Sahni, S.2
  • 11
    • 0004210802 scopus 로고
    • Computer Applications New York: Wiley
    • L. Kleinrock, Queueing Systems, Vol. 11: Computer Applications. New York: Wiley, 1976.
    • (1976) Queueing Systems , vol.11
    • Kleinrock, L.1
  • 12
    • 0019533480 scopus 로고
    • Scheduling periodically occurring tasks on multiple processors
    • Feb.
    • E. L. Lawler and C. U. Martel, “Scheduling periodically occurring tasks on multiple processors,” Inform. Processing Lett., vol. 12, no. 1, pp. 9–12, Feb. 1981.
    • (1981) Inform. Processing Lett. , vol.12 , Issue.1 , pp. 9-12
    • Lawler, E.L.1    Martel, C.U.2
  • 14
    • 0024629099 scopus 로고
    • Design tradeoffs for process scheduling in shared memory multiprocessor systems
    • Mar.
    • L. M. Ni and C. E. Wu, “Design tradeoffs for process scheduling in shared memory multiprocessor systems,” IEEE Trans. Software Eng., vol. SE-15, no. 3, pp. 327–334, Mar. 1989.
    • (1989) IEEE Trans. Software Eng. , vol.SE-15 , Issue.3 , pp. 327-334
    • Ni, L.M.1    Wu, C.E.2
  • 17
    • 0041555082 scopus 로고
    • Issues in shared-memory multiprocessor scheduling: A performance evaluation
    • Ph.D. dissertation, Dep. Comput. Sci. and Eng., University of Washington, Sept.
    • M. S. Squillante, “Issues in shared-memory multiprocessor scheduling: A performance evaluation,” Ph.D. dissertation, Dep. Comput. Sci. and Eng., University of Washington, Sept. 1990.
    • (1990)
    • Squillante, M.S.1
  • 19
    • 84943678778 scopus 로고
    • personal communication
    • Nov.
    • H. S. Stone, personal communication, Nov. 1990.
    • (1990)
    • Stone, H.S.1
  • 21
    • 0024057420 scopus 로고
    • Firefly: A multiprocessor workstation
    • Aug.
    • C. P. Thacker, L. C. Stewart, and E. H. Satterthwaite, Jr., “Firefly: A multiprocessor workstation,” IEEE Trans. Comput., vol. C-37, no. 8, pp. 909–920, Aug. 1988.
    • (1988) IEEE Trans. Comput. , vol.C-37 , Issue.8 , pp. 909-920
    • Thacker, C.P.1    Stewart, L.C.2    Satterthwaite, E.H.3
  • 23
    • 84943680644 scopus 로고
    • communication personal
    • June-Sept.
    • D. Thiebaut, personal communication, June-Sept. 1989.
    • (1989)
    • Thiebaut, D.1
  • 24
    • 0023456387 scopus 로고
    • Footprints in the cache
    • Nov.
    • D. Thiebaut and H. S. Stone, “Footprints in the cache,” ACM Trans. Comput. Syst., vol. 5, no. 4, pp. 305–329, Nov. 1987.
    • (1987) ACM Trans. Comput. Syst. , vol.5 , Issue.4 , pp. 305-329
    • Thiebaut, D.1    Stone, H.S.2
  • 25
    • 0023804737 scopus 로고
    • An accurate and efficient performance analysis technique for multiprocessor snooping cache-consistency protocols
    • June
    • M. K. Vernon, E. D. Lazowska, and J. Zahorjan, “An accurate and efficient performance analysis technique for multiprocessor snooping cache-consistency protocols,” in Proc. The Fifteenth Annu. Int. Symp. Comput. Architecture, June 1988, pp. 308–315.
    • (1988) Proc. The Fifteenth Annu. Int. Symp. Comput. Architecture , pp. 308-315
    • Vernon, M.K.1    Lazowska, E.D.2    Zahorjan, J.3
  • 26
    • 0019633840 scopus 로고
    • The software-cache connection
    • Nov.
    • J. Voldman and L. W. Hoevel, “The software-cache connection,” IBM J. Res. Develop., vol. 25, no. 6, pp. 877–893, Nov. 1981.
    • (1981) IBM J. Res. Develop. , vol.25 , Issue.6 , pp. 877-893
    • Voldman, J.1    Hoevel, L.W.2
  • 28
    • 0023246738 scopus 로고
    • Decentralized resource allocation for distributed systems
    • A. Weinrib and G. Gopal, “Decentralized resource allocation for distributed systems,” in Proc. INFOCOM, 1987.
    • (1987) Proc. INFOCOM
    • Weinrib, A.1    Gopal, G.2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.